Add 27/2 and 27/64
1st number: 13 1/2, 2nd number: 27/64
27/2 + 27/64 is 891/64.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 2 and 64 is 64
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 64 - For the 1st fraction, since 2 × 32 = 64,
27/2 = 27 × 32/2 × 32 = 864/64 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 64 × 1 = 64,
27/64 = 27 × 1/64 × 1 = 27/64 - Add the two like fractions:
864/64 + 27/64 = 864 + 27/64 = 891/64 - So, 27/2 + 27/64 = 891/64
